PRMW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

106 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Primo Water Corporation (PRMW)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$198M — up 32% from $150M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 27 funds opened new PRMW positions and 11 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 40 added to existing stakes and 25 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ock Fund Advisors, adding an estimated $5.55M. The largest seller was Zelman Capital, cutting an estimated $3.08M.
